Exciting trunk work in Stretford, Manchester.
Rate - £17.62 to £35.70 per hour (including holiday pay).
Monday to Friday and weekends.
AM/Night shifts - 9-12 hours per shift.
Join a leading family-owned haulage company as an HGV Class 1 Driver in Manchester. This is primarily a trunking role operating across 3 depots - no unloading will be required. Immediate start available, ad hoc bookings/Part-Time also available as well as weekends.
